High income OECD countries Compared by Labor > Economic activity > Men aged 35-39

DEFINITION: Economically active population ("usually active" or "currently active" (currently active is also known as "the labour force")) comprises all persons of either sex above a specified age who furnish the supply of labour for the production of economic goods.
